02111-1307, USA.
*/
-#include <NGObjWeb/WODynamicElement.h>
+#import <Foundation/NSArray.h>
+#import <Foundation/NSDictionary.h>
+#import <Foundation/NSEnumerator.h>
+#import <Foundation/NSString.h>
+
+#import <NGObjWeb/WOContext.h>
+#import <NGObjWeb/WODynamicElement.h>
+#import <NGObjWeb/WOResponse.h>
@interface IcalComponent : WODynamicElement
{
02111-1307, USA.
*/
-#include "IcalResponse.h"
-#import <Foundation/Foundation.h>
+#import "IcalResponse.h"
@implementation IcalResponse
#import <string.h>
#import <Foundation/NSArray.h>
+#import <Foundation/NSString.h>
#import "NGCardsSaxHandler.h"
- (void) dealloc
{
if (content)
- free(content);
+ free (content);
[cards release];
- if (currentGroup)
- [currentGroup release];
+ [currentGroup release];
[super dealloc];
}
{
if (content)
{
- free(content);
+ free (content);
content = NULL;
}
- (void) startCollectingContent
{
if (content) {
- free(content);
+ free (content);
content = NULL;
}
vcs.collectContent = 1;
02111-1307, USA.
*/
-#include "iCalRepeatableEntityObject.h"
-#include <NGExtensions/NGCalendarDateRange.h>
-#include "iCalRecurrenceRule.h"
-#include "iCalRecurrenceCalculator.h"
+#import <Foundation/NSArray.h>
+#import <Foundation/NSCalendarDate.h>
+#import <Foundation/NSEnumerator.h>
+#import <Foundation/NSString.h>
+
+#import <NGExtensions/NGCalendarDateRange.h>
+
+#import "iCalRecurrenceRule.h"
+#import "iCalRecurrenceCalculator.h"
+#import "iCalRepeatableEntityObject.h"
@implementation iCalRepeatableEntityObject